What Is GEO and Why Does It Matter for HVAC Contractors?

GEO—Generative Engine Optimization—is the practice of structuring your content, authority signals, and local data so that AI-powered search tools like Google’s AI Overviews, ChatGPT, and Perplexity recommend your business in their generated answers. When a homeowner in Columbia asks, “Who’s the best HVAC company near me?” to an AI assistant, GEO determines whether your name comes up or a competitor’s does.

Traditional SEO gets you onto a ranked list of blue links. GEO gets you cited inside the answer itself. That’s a fundamentally different—and far more powerful—position. For HVAC companies, where trust and speed matter enormously, being the business an AI recommends by name is worth more than a page-two ranking.

What Does a GEO-Optimized HVAC Website Actually Look Like?

GEO isn’t a single tactic. It’s a layered approach to making your business readable, trustworthy, and citable by AI systems. For HVAC companies in Columbia, that means several concrete changes to how your digital presence is built and maintained.

Structured service pages that clearly describe what you do, where you serve (Columbia, Ellicott City, Laurel, Clarksville), and who you serve—residential, light commercial, new construction.

Entity clarity: Your business name, phone number, address, and service area must be consistent across your website, Google Business Profile, and every directory listing. Discrepancies confuse AI systems and reduce citation likelihood.

Authority signals: Reviews, local backlinks from Howard County business publications or community organizations, and citations from trusted home services directories all tell AI engines your business is legitimate and locally relevant.

According to Google Search Central’s guidance on AI Overviews, content that directly answers questions with clear, structured information is far more likely to be surfaced in generated responses. That principle is the backbone of GEO strategy.

How Does GEO Compare to Traditional SEO for HVAC Businesses?

Traditional SEO is still valuable—don’t let anyone tell you to abandon it. But it operates on a ranked list model. You optimize for a keyword, you rank on page one, and you hope someone clicks your link over the nine others. GEO works differently. It positions your business as the cited source inside a generated answer, which means the user often doesn’t need to scroll through a list at all.

For HVAC companies in Columbia, the practical difference looks like this: an SEO-only strategy might get you to position three for “HVAC repair Columbia MD.” A GEO strategy gets you named in the AI Overview that appears above those organic results. Both matter. But if you’re only doing one, you’re leaving the more prominent position on the table.

Frequently Asked Questions: GEO for HVAC Companies in Columbia, Maryland

What does GEO mean for an HVAC company?

GEO stands for Generative Engine Optimization. It means structuring your website, content, and local signals so that AI-powered search tools—like Google’s AI Overviews and ChatGPT—recommend your HVAC business when someone asks a relevant question. For Columbia HVAC contractors, it’s about being the name an AI cites when a homeowner asks for help.

Is GEO different from SEO?

Yes, though the two strategies complement each other. SEO focuses on ranking in traditional search results. GEO focuses on being cited inside AI-generated answers. For HVAC businesses in Columbia, a complete digital strategy includes both—SEO drives clicks from ranked lists, while GEO captures the growing share of searches handled by AI tools.

How long does it take GEO to show results for an HVAC business?

GEO improvements typically take two to four months to gain traction, depending on how much foundational work needs to be done. Businesses with strong review profiles, consistent local citations, and clear service content tend to see AI citation improvements faster than those starting from scratch.

Do I need a new website to benefit from GEO?

Not necessarily. Many Columbia HVAC companies can improve their GEO performance by restructuring existing content, adding FAQ sections, cleaning up local citations, and ensuring their Google Business Profile is fully optimized. A full rebuild is sometimes warranted, but it’s not always the first step.

Why does my Columbia location matter for GEO?

AI systems use location signals heavily when generating local service recommendations. Content that explicitly references Columbia, Howard County, and the surrounding service area—Ellicott City, Laurel, Clarksville—signals geographic relevance and increases the likelihood your business is cited for location-specific queries.
